We are up early and head downstairs to another hearty breakfast at the Hotel La Spiaggia. This would be our last day to explore Cinque Terre and we had another full day of hiking ahead of us.

Our plan is to take the train to Corniglia and walk the coast trail to Vernazza. We used our Cinque Terre Card and hopped on an early train, exiting two stops later in Corniglia. Trains between the five villages run every 30 minutes in both directions, and the trip between cities is just a few minutes. 

The village of Corniglia, which sits up high on a hill at 100 feet above sea level, is the smallest of all five villages. We exit the train station, which is at the base of the hill, and climb the stairs to the via Stazione with the rest of the day-trippers.

Right outside the station there is a bus stop. This is where you catch the bus that takes you to the main area of Corniglia and you avoid having to climb the "Lardarina." 

We, however, are climbing the Lardarina. Continue walking past the bus stop toward the village which will be on the hill in front of you.
